Grid computing technologies enable large-scale aggregation and sharing of resources via wide-area networks. In this paper, we addressed information gathering and focused on providing a domain-based model and its dynamic version for network information measurement using Network Weather Service (NWS) on Grid computing environments. We used the Ganglia and NWS tools to monitor resource status and net- work-related information, respectively. This paper proposed a dynamic domain-based network informa- tion model that can provide the actual value of network bandwidth and preserve the advantage of previous model.
